基于随机时延的弹射式干扰研究

摘    要:针对传统噪声压制技术对合成孔径雷达形成有效干扰需要功率比较大的特点,研究了一种随机时延的弹射式干扰方法。该方法是在传统的弹射式干扰基础上,采用随机的干扰机转发时延。由于采用随机时延,方位向不同的回波时延不同而不能被压缩,干扰信号的距离向的压缩虽能成像,但已经是随机分布的。改进后的弹射式干扰能够覆盖整个成像区域,形成类噪...

关 键 词:合成孔径雷达  随机时延  弹射式干扰  射频噪声干扰

Abstract:Aiming at the characteristic of traditional noise blanket to SAR needing too much power,a rebound jamming realization scheme based on random delay time is studied.The method adopts random delay time of the jammer based on the traditional rebound jamming.As a result of adopting random delay,the echo with different azimuth direction can not be compressed,and the disturbing signal can be compressed to the image in the range direction,but it is random distributing.The improved rebound jamming can cover the whol...
Keywords:SAR  random delay time  rebound jamming  RF noise jamming
